Cubs
The 12th South West Cheshire (1st Shavington) Cub Pack meets every Monday evening in our Scout HQ in Main Road, Shavington, from 6.30 to 8.00 pm. During the Summer months we often hold our evening meetings at Milldale, the District Scout Campsite, which is not far from our HQ.
At present the pack has 17 boys and one girl, but this number changes frequently as older members go on to Scouts, younger ones move up from Beavers and others join the pack. The pack is divided into Sixes (three at present) and older Cubs are appointed as Sixers and Seconders and earn their Leadership badges.
The Pack currently has four leaders, Bagheera, Baloo, Chil and Raksha - all named after Jungle Book characters.
As part of being a Cub, pack members work towards their Awards and Badges most Monday evenings. Pack meetings also involve Inspections and Games with points being awarded to the Sixes and every week "Best Six" trophies are awarded. Recently, the Cubs completed their Emergency Aid (stage 1) badge.
The Pack takes part in South West Cheshire District activities; during the last 12 months this included the swimming gala, craft competition and a Cub camp at Milldale. This year we will be taking part in a District camp with a medieval theme involving Scouts, Cubs and Beavers.
We also hold one and two night camps along with the other sections in our Group - last year we visited Queen Charlotte's Wood Camp near Frodsham in May and Drum Hill camp near Derby in December.
